Article Highlights Analytical approach for modeling and simulation-based photonic crystal fiber based on low effective material loss (0.00689 cm−1) Provide 82 percent core power fraction and confinement loss with 3.45x10-14 cm−1 Competent transmission of broadband hexagonal photonic crystal fiber (H-PCF) THz signals for communication purposes
